How they compare

Senegal currently reports 20,599 number against 18,151 number in El Salvador, a difference of 2,448 number.

That makes Senegal's figure about 1.1 times El Salvador's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 7 shared years of data; in 2003 it was El Salvador ahead.

El Salvador ranks 105th and Senegal ranks 102nd of 196 countries.

El Salvador has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

Total number of female teachers in public and private primary education institutions. Teachers are persons employed full time or part time in an official capacity to guide and direct the learning experience of pupils and students, irrespective of their qualifications or the delivery mechanism, i.e. face-to-face and/or at a distance. This definition excludes educational personnel who have no active teaching duties (e.g. headmasters, headmistresses or principals who do not teach) and persons who work occasionally or in a voluntary capacity in educational institutions.
